Home foundation leveling services are designed to address issues related to uneven or sinking foundations in residential properties. These services typically involve assessing the current state of the foundation, identifying areas of settlement or shifting, and implementing methods to restore stability. Common techniques include underpinning, pier and beam adjustments, and the installation of support systems that evenly distribute the weight of the structure. The goal is to ensure the foundation remains level, preventing further movement and potential structural problems.
These services help resolve a variety of foundation-related problems, such as cracks in walls,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ible settling or sinking of the property. When a foundation begins to shift or settle, it can lead to significant structural damage if left unaddressed. Foundation leveling services aim to correct these issues by stabilizing the foundation, which can prevent costly repairs and maintain the property's safety and value over time.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for home foundation leveling services ranges from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For example, minor adjustments might be closer to $3,000, while extensive leveling can reach $7,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s vary based on the size of the foundation, soil conditions, and accessibility. Larger homes or those with challenging terrain may see prices upward of $10,000 for comprehensive leveling services.
Average Service Expenses - On average, homeowners in Wooster, OH, can expect to pay around $4,500 for standard foundation leveling. Additional repairs or reinforcement may add to the overall cost.
Cost Range for Different Methods - Techniques like mudjacking typically cost between $1,000 and $3,000, while pier and beam adjustments can range from $5,000 to $12,000, depending on the project's compl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a home foundation to settle or shift? Foundation settling or shifting can result from soil movement, moisture changes, poor construction, or aging materials.
How can foundation leveling improve a home’s stability? Foundation leveling helps restore a level surface, reducing stress on the structure and preventing further damage.
What signs indicate a need for foundation leveling?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ible foundation cracks.
Are foundation leveling services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are commonly used for concrete slab and pier-and-beam foundations, but suitability varies based on specific conditions.
How do local service providers typically perform foundation leveling? They assess the foundation, then use techniques like mudjacking or piering to realign and stabilize the structure.
